How To Fix Noisy Pipes
To identify loud plumbing, it is important to identify first whether the undesirable sounds happen on the system's inlet side-in other words, when water is turned on-or on the drainpipe side. Sounds on the inlet side have differed causes: extreme water stress, worn valve and tap parts, poorly connected pumps or other home appliances, incorrectly put pipeline fasteners, as well as plumbing runs containing way too many tight bends or various other restrictions. Noises on the drainpipe side generally stem from bad place or, similar to some inlet side noise, a design including limited bends.

Hissing


Hissing noise that happens when a faucet is opened slightly normally signals excessive water stress. Consult your neighborhood water company if you think this issue; it will certainly be able to tell you the water stress in your area as well as can mount a pressurereducing valve on the inbound water supply pipe if essential.

Other Inlet Side Noises


Creaking, squealing, scratching, snapping, and touching generally are caused by the growth or tightening of pipelines, usually copper ones supplying hot water. The audios take place as the pipes slide against loosened bolts or strike nearby home framework. You can commonly determine the location of the problem if the pipes are exposed; just adhere to the audio when the pipes are making noise. Probably you will find a loosened pipeline hanger or an area where pipes exist so close to flooring joists or various other framing pieces that they clatter against them. Connecting foam pipeline insulation around the pipelines at the point of contact should fix the issue. Make sure straps as well as hangers are safe and also give ample support. Where possible, pipe fasteners should be attached to enormous architectural aspects such as structure wall surfaces as opposed to to mounting; doing so decreases the transmission of resonances from plumbing to surface areas that can magnify and transfer them. If attaching fasteners to framing is unavoidable, cover pipelines with insulation or various other resistant product where they call fasteners, as well as sandwich the ends of new bolts in between rubber washing machines when installing them.
Correcting plumbing runs that suffer from flow-restricting tight or numerous bends is a last resort that should be embarked on just after speaking with an experienced plumbing professional. Regrettably, this situation is rather typical in older residences that might not have been built with interior plumbing or that have seen several remodels, especially by amateurs.

Chattering or Shrilling


Intense chattering or shrieking that happens when a valve or faucet is switched on, and that generally vanishes when the fitting is opened fully, signals loosened or defective interior components. The option is to change the valve or tap with a new one.
Pumps and also home appliances such as cleaning equipments and dishwashing machines can move motor noise to pipelines if they are poorly linked. Connect such things to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drain Noise


On the drainpipe side of plumbing, the chief objectives are to eliminate surface areas that can be struck by falling or hurrying water as well as to shield pipes to contain inevitable sounds.
In new construction, tubs, shower stalls, commodes, and also wallmounted sinks as well as containers ought to be set on or versus resilient underlayments to minimize the transmission of sound with them. Water-saving commodes and taps are less noisy than standard models; install them as opposed to older types even if codes in your location still permit making use of older fixtures.
Drainpipes that do not run up and down to the cellar or that branch right into horizontal pipeline runs sustained at floor joists or other framing existing especially problematic sound problems. Such pipes are huge sufficient to radiate significant resonance; they additionally carry significant amounts of water, which makes the scenario even worse. In brand-new building, define cast-iron soil pipelines (the large pipelines that drain commodes) if you can manage them. Their enormity contains much of the noise made by water passing through them. Also, avoid directing drains in walls shared with rooms and also areas where individuals collect. Wall surfaces containing drainpipes must be soundproofed as was defined previously, making use of dual panels of sound-insulating fiber board and also wallboard. Pipelines themselves can be covered with unique fiberglass insulation made for the purpose; such pipelines have a resistant plastic skin (in some cases having lead). Results are not always satisfying.

Thudding


Thudding noise, frequently accompanied by trembling pipes, when a tap or home appliance shutoff is shut off is a problem called water hammer. The sound and also vibration are brought on by the resounding wave of stress in the water, which suddenly has no area to go. Sometimes opening a shutoff that discharges water swiftly right into a section of piping including a limitation, elbow, or tee fitting can create the very same condition.
Water hammer can normally be cured by setting up installations called air chambers or shock absorbers in the plumbing to which the problem valves or faucets are linked. These devices allow the shock wave created by the halted circulation of water to dissipate in the air they have, which (unlike water) is compressible.
Older plumbing systems may have short vertical sections of capped pipe behind walls on tap runs for the exact same function; these can eventually full of water, decreasing or ruining their performance. The treatment is to drain pipes the water system completely by turning off the main supply of water valve and opening all faucets. After that open the primary supply shutoff and close the faucets one at a time, starting with the faucet nearest the shutoff as well as fin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
